Volatility in the global commodity markets is throwing up some highly lucrative opportunities for commodity traders and investors to take advantage of. Commodity prices have jumped over the past year as the global supply chain crisis has snarled up industries around the world. On top of this lingering issue, the war in Ukraine has thrown industry supply chains across Russia and Eastern Europe into chaos. Russia is one of the world’s largest producers of hydrocarbon energy sources, metals such as nickel, and soft commodities such as wheat. Over the past year, the price of wheat has jumped 76%.
